AIR RAID ON BILBAO Two of Three Planes Shot Down MADRID AGAIN SHELLED

IBy

-Copyrighfc.)

(Eeceived 24, 11.55 a.m.) MADRID, April 23. Five were killed and many inJured in the twelfth consecutive day's bombardment. Heavy-calibre shells fell in the maia streets. • A. Seville message says that an inNurgent submarine elaims to have sunk a Government merchantman off Malaga knd to have nux another ashore. Bilbao reports "state that after Govfernment aeroplanes had kept five rebel ■dr attacks at bay a sixth killed ten and wounded thirty before the air defence brought down two of the three attaekers. The rebels have resnmed jthe land offensive and occnpied several villages. One thousand five hnndred etarving inmates of Santa Agueda lunatic asylum have been rescued. A "Valencia message says that the Juggage of the Chilean Ambassador was seaTched as he left Spain and securities, the export of which is prohibited, were diseovered. The Government state3 that thongh the Embassy is a centre of espionage the Ambassador will be shown every consideration.
